<dockerHost>unix:///var/run/docker.sock</dockerHost>
然而,我正试图使它在Windows10中工作,但没能做到。Windows 10中的等价物是什么?
如果您已经使用Docker工具箱安装了Docker,那么您可以通过运行以下操作找到Docker主机:
docker-machine env default
其中default
是docker计算机的名称,可以通过运行docker-machine ls
找到该名称。
也可以不在pom文件中指定dockerHost,而使用docker_host
env变量。可以使用以下方式导出此变量:
eval "$(docker-machine env default)"
目前,我发现谷歌云构建发生在构建docker图像的时候(不像我想象的那样,它会构建我的图像,然后执行我的图像来完成所有的构建)。那是在这篇文章里 谷歌云构建的快速启动 我有一个Dockerfile现在很简单 我有一个单一的下载和提取下载任何工件(zip文件)从最后的单构建运行构建(只有修改的服务器被构建或依赖于上一个CI构建的变化的服务器被构建,就像下游库可能被更改)。第一行只是列出了我需要在一个
我是Docker和Jenkins的新手,我正在尝试创建一个Jenkins管道来构建Docker的形象。我在尝试构建时遇到了问题,并不断收到此错误: /var/jenkins_home/workspace/Docker-Pipeline@tmp/耐用-a11b32f8/脚本。sh:第1行:docker:未找到命令 我已经在虚拟机上安装了ubuntu 我正在做和他完全一样的事情,但总是失败。
我有以下文件夹结构: 这里,我的是: 当我运行时,我希望有两个输出图像,一个用于,一个用于。 我使用(仅与版本2的语法兼容)。
更新: 因此,我发现的一种方法是向添加自定义文件,然后通过在中的Kubernetes部署添加环境变量: 不幸的是,本例中的Docker映像在默认情况下仍然不会公开自定义度量。
我试图建立我自己的dokcher图像基于一个简单的Spring引导项目,使用的是Fabch8 maven插件,这是我的配置 正如其他帖子所建议的那样,我公开了我的docker doamon,但当我在Intellij中运行此命令行时,一切都不起作用 我得到了这个堆栈跟踪 我是否需要在我的机器上创建本地docker中心(Docker桌面)。问题是,当我使用命令行窗口CMD,我去那里docker文件存在